Python 中引用是非常简单事情,这里需要清楚三个概念就可以了包、模块、类。类这个就不用说了。模块对应是一个.py 文件,那么module_name 就是这个文件去掉.py 之后文件名,py 文件中可以直接定义一些变量、函数、类。那么包我们可以看作一个包含__init__.py 和一系列.py 文件文件夹,这样做
异常 程序运行期间不可避免会出现错误,可归为用户输入错误、设备错误、物理限制、代码错误等情况。当出现错误而使得某些操作无法完成时,程序应该具备以下能力:返回到一种安全状态,让用户能执行其他命令允许用户保存操作结果,妥善终止程序异常处理(exception handing)任务就是在错误发生时将控制权转移到合适地方。Java 提供了异常处理机制,当某个方法不能正常完成它任务时,可以通
转载 2023-11-24 10:28:23
44阅读
目录logging 日志库logging.basicConfig() 参数介绍level 日志级别format 日志格式logging.StreamHandler() 控制台输出logging.handlers 处理类RotatingFileHandler 滚动文件HTTPHandler 发送到HTTP服务器jsonjson.dumps() 导出字符串json.dum
转载 2024-08-30 19:16:45
72阅读
python Scrapy安装和介绍Windows7下安装1、执行easy_install Scrapy Centos6.5下安装1、库文件安装yum install libxslt-devel libxml2-devel2、将系统自带python2.6easy_install备份,使用python2.7.10升级后easy_installmv /usr/bin/easy_insta
# 如何实现Pythontar包下载 ## 一、整体流程 下面是实现Pythontar包下载整体流程: ```mermaid gantt title Pythontar包下载流程 section 下载流程 创建下载链接 :done, 2021-10-21, 1d 下载tar包文件 :done,
原创 2024-03-10 04:04:20
192阅读
Matplotlibfrom pylab import mpl import numpy as np import pandas as pd import matplotlib.pyplot as plt plt.style.use("seaborn-darkgrid") # 选择图形主题(默认为全刻度) # 共有五个主题:暗网格(darkgrid),白网格(whitegrid),全黑(dar
转载 2024-07-13 05:14:23
41阅读
# Python离线包下载教程 ## 引言 Python是一门广泛应用于各种领域编程语言,但在某些情况下,我们可能无法通过互联网连接到Python官方源来下载和安装包。在这种情况下,我们可以使用离线包下载方式来获取所需Python包,然后在离线环境中进行安装。 本教程将指导你如何使用Python实现离线包下载过程。 ## 整体流程 整个过程可以分为以下几个步骤: | 步骤 |
原创 2023-12-27 05:03:53
158阅读
在我开发过程中,我经常需要使用 Python Nose 包进行单元测试。然而,在尝试下载并安装这个包时,我遭遇了一些问题。在这篇博文中,我将详细记录整个问题解决过程,包括错误现象、根因分析、解决方案以及验证测试等,供其他开发者参考。 ## 问题背景 随着项目的复杂性增加,单元测试已经成为确保软件质量关键措施。在使用 Python 进行开发时,我常常依赖 Nose 包来进行自动化测试,
# 实现“python playsound包下载”流程及代码示例 ## 整件事情流程 首先,我们需要明确整个下载playsound包流程。我们可以用以下表格展示步骤: | 步骤 | 内容 | | ---- | ---- | | 1 | 搜索playsound包官方文档 | | 2 | 下载playsound包 | | 3 | 安装playsound包 | | 4 | 在Python代码
原创 2024-03-07 06:22:12
410阅读
# Python模块包下载:一种现代开发必要技能 在当今编程环境中,Python广泛应用使得开发者需要不断更新和获取新模块和包。Python模块和包生态系统不断增长,使得程序员能够在已有的基础上快速构建程序。本文将详细介绍如何下载和管理Python模块包,并配合代码示例和可视化图表,帮助你更好地理解这一过程。 ## 一、Python模块和包基础 Python模块是包含Python
原创 7月前
23阅读
# Python AES 加密包使用指南 在当今网络安全日益受到重视背景下,加密技术应用愈发普遍。高级加密标准(AES)是一种对称加密算法,广泛应用于数据保护。本篇文章将介绍如何在Python中使用AES进行数据加密和解密,并提供一些代码示例。 ## 1. 什么是AES? AES是一种对称密钥加密算法,意味着加密和解密使用是相同密钥。AES支持128位、192位和256位密钥长度,通
原创 7月前
31阅读
# 如何使用Python Tornado包 Python Tornado是一个强大异步网络库,适用于处理大量并发连接并能够高效地处理Web应用程序。对于新手来说,下载和安装Python Tornado可能会是第一步。本文将详细介绍如何实现Python Tornado包下载和安装,帮助你顺利入门。 ## 流程概述 下面的表格展示了安装Tornado包流程: | 步骤 | 描述
原创 8月前
54阅读
# 如何下载和使用 Python ImageDraw 包 在使用 Python 进行图形处理时,`ImageDraw` 是一个非常重要库。它允许我们在图像上绘制各种图形和文本。但在使用之前,我们需要先下载和安装相关库。在这篇文章中,我将带你了解如何下载和使用 `ImageDraw`,并且提供每一步详细说明。整个流程如下表所示: | 步骤 | 描述
原创 2024-09-14 06:03:41
94阅读
# Python Queue 包下载与使用 在 Python 中,Queue 是一个用于实现多线程编程模块。它提供了一个队列数据结构,可以用于在多个线程之间安全地传递数据。Queue 模块是 Python 标准库一部分,因此不需要额外安装步骤。 ## 什么是队列? 队列是一种具有先进先出(First-In-First-Out, FIFO)特性数据结构。类似于现实生活中排队场景,先来
原创 2023-09-27 21:40:22
34阅读
# 使用Python tqdm包下载文件教程 ## 引言 在开发过程中,有时候需要下载大文件或者进行长时间任务,为了方便用户查看进度,我们可以使用`tqdm`包来显示进度条。本教程将带领你如何使用Python`tqdm`包来下载文件并显示下载进度。 ## 整体流程 ```mermaid journey title 下载文件流程 section 开始 开始下
原创 2024-06-29 06:40:51
594阅读
# Python包下载实现 ## 1. 概述 Python是一种功能强大且易于学习编程语言,有着丰富第三方包和库。为了提高包下载速度和稳定性,我们可以配置Python包下载源。这样,我们就可以从国内镜像站点下载Python包,而不是从官方站点下载。 在本文中,我将向你介绍如何实现Python包下载配置。我会逐步介绍每个步骤,并提供相应代码示例。 ## 2. 流程 下面的
原创 2023-08-15 15:48:19
384阅读
在处理“python mock 包下载”问题时,从管理备份、恢复流程、灾难场景到工具集成,这篇文章将会逐步引导你好好整理解决方案。由于这个过程涉及多个方面的详细信息,我们将结构化这些步骤,帮助你更清晰地理解不同环节关系。 在处理“python mock 包下载”问题过程中,**备份策略** 是首要确保整个流程不会因为某个点失败而导致整体崩溃。为了实现高可用性,下面是我们备份计划: ``
原创 5月前
22阅读
# Python各种包下载方法详解 Python作为一种广泛使用编程语言,具备丰富生态系统。其中,包(也称为库)是Python代码集合,允许我们执行特定功能,包括数据分析、机器学习、网络开发等。在这篇文章中,我们将介绍如何下载和管理Python包,包括使用pip、conda等工具,并提供实际代码示例。 ## 1. 什么是PythonPython包是一个或多个Python模块集合
原创 2024-08-19 07:49:22
59阅读
在处理“python xlrd包下载”这类问题时,我们通常会面临多方面的挑战和需求。下面将通过一篇复盘记录形式,详细描述解决这一问题过程。 ### 背景定位 在数据处理中,许多项目依赖于Excel格式数据文件进行信息提取与分析。尤其是在金融和数据科学领域,Python使用变得愈发广泛,而`xlrd`包是处理Excel文件重要工具之一。然而,`xlrd`安装与使用常常给用户带来困扰
原创 5月前
23阅读
前段时间用Python刷了一些题,把刷题过程遇到一些小知识点总结了一下,都是一些比较基础知识点,特别适合一些刚入门新手看lambda表达式lambda表达式是起到一个函数速写作用。允许在代码内嵌入一个函数定义。它只是一个表达式,函数体比def简单很多。3个数求和例子:>>>f = lambda x,y,z:x+y+z>>>f(1,2,3)>&
  • 1
  • 2
  • 3
  • 4
  • 5